Position Summary

The primary functions of the Delivery Helper are to load, locate job sites, backing, preparing and restoring the job site, and preparing the truck for the following day and maintaining the truck and equipment.

Duties & Responsibilities
• Compliance of company, state and federal guidelines particularly as it relates to OSHA and DOT for the safety of all personnel.
• Perform pre-trip inspections of equipment, paperwork and loaded product to ensure accuracy of order.
• Safely unload product and deliver to assigned area as directed by the customer.
• Secures mud, equipment, metal, and pallet on truck.
• Navigates routes to the job site.

Basic Qualifications
• Ability to read, write and communicate information accurately.
• Stamina to lift at least 75 lbs. in order to carry materials, such as drywall materials and joint compound.

Physical Requirements
• Must be able to remain standing +0% of the time.
• Constantly, moving from unloading materials from commercial motor vehicles onto job site.
• Constantly, positions self to unload and load materials from flatbed or boom.
• Frequently moves materials weighing up to 100lbs while unloading and loading flatbed.
• Must be able to communicate with management and coworkers and be able to exchange accurate. information in these situations.
• Constantly working in an outside environment while making deliveries.
